Title: Ledger export in Quillbase balloons memory on sheets over 40k rows

Exporting the quarterly reconciliation sheet from Quillbase pins the worker at 3.1 GB RSS before the OOM killer steps in. The exporter builds the entire XLSX in memory instead of streaming row batches; the fix in this branch switches to the chunked writer with a 2k-row buffer. Peak usage drops to 280 MB in local runs. The failing run's trace token is included below for reference.

build token for tawif-bahip: htk31_68bba16e1afabfef4ecc69408c06f16

**Q: The queue-depth autoscaler on Brimhollow keeps flapping — what gives?**

Usually it's the scrape interval fighting the cooldown window. Bump the cooldown to 120s before touching thresholds; nine times out of ten that settles it. If the scaler pod itself is wedged, restart it via the Lanternfell console. Should the console lock you out mid-incident, you'll need the recovery passphrase, which is:

unlock words, fajog-yawep: ralael-istath

AI-7: Fix rounding drift in Larkspond's currency converter. Root cause: per-line rounding in the Bastionrate service instead of rounding the summed total, producing one-cent deltas that tripped reconciliation alerts at month end. Owner: payments platform. Fix: round once at settlement, add an invariant check comparing ledger totals to converted sums. On-call should suppress related alerts until deploy. Verification steps and the suppression window schedule are posted on the internal page.

wiki page, kahog-hahig: https://vault.zemvargrid.internal/display/deploy/repo/settings/merge_requests/job/settings/6f3b933774dbc5320a4daa18

## Ownership

The Brimvale firmware update channel covers signing, staged rollout, and rollback for all Harvel-series devices. Changes to rollout percentages or signing policy require review at the weekly eng sync before deployment. Incident rollbacks may proceed immediately but must be reported at the next sync. Final sign-off on channel changes rests with the owner.

signatory, kahip-tadug: Rusox Jorius Casdor

Heads up: if the Lintrock baseline file in the Quarrow repo drifts from main, CI fails with a "stale baseline" error even when the code is fine. Quick fix is to regenerate the baseline on a clean checkout and re-push. If a customer build is blocked, confirm the failing run matches the token below before escalating.

build token for yadug-yagag: htk21_c863c33eb8b82c0c9c152